I'm trying to figure out how the UR mall works. For example, I can get an extra bonus mile on my purchases at Best Buy. I will be needing to make a purchase there regardless and I would like to obtain this bonus mile. Do I have to make the purchase online or is there a way I can make the purchase in the store or pick buy online and pickup in store, so that I get the bonus miles? Also, I notice CC companies say if you use a discount code then you don't get the bonus miles. I noticed this with both the best buy deal and with the Venture deal on avis (where I would use a costco code for discount). Does anyone have any any experience with getting the discount and the bonus miles at the same time?
You can buy online via the UR mall link to BB and choose store pickup during checkout. Sometimes there is an issue getting bonus points to post. The best way to prevent this is to know which item you want, clear your browser history and cookies before clicking on the link, then adding the item you want into the empty cart. I haven't used the UR mall for BB but I have for Kohl's. I was able to claim a discount code and get the bonus points too.

You can select store pick up. You will still get the bonus points just fine.
Using discount codes does risk invalidating the bonus points/miles. It kinda depends on what code you're using and where you got the code from. Certain codes are specifically given to specific referral sites, so using those codes will nullify any other offers from other referral sites.
